Bug fixes in rogue skill quest resolved bugreport:351

git-svn-id: https://svn.code.sf.net/p/rathena/svn/trunk@11643 54d463be-8e91-2dee-dedb-b68131a5f0ec
This commit is contained in:
L0ne_W0lf 2007-11-02 18:30:25 +00:00
parent 98a809813b
commit ebabbe3b63
2 changed files with 16 additions and 13 deletions

View File

@ -1,5 +1,7 @@
Date Added Date Added
====== ======
2007/11/02
* Rev. 11643 Bug fixes in rogue skill quest resolved bugreport:351 [L0ne_W0lf]
2007/11/01 2007/11/01
* Rev. 11635 Fixed an incorrect answer in the blacksmith quiz. (Trojal) [L0ne_W0lf] * Rev. 11635 Fixed an incorrect answer in the blacksmith quiz. (Trojal) [L0ne_W0lf]
* Rev. 11633 Rather large update to the WoE scripts. [L0ne_W0lf] * Rev. 11633 Rather large update to the WoE scripts. [L0ne_W0lf]

View File

@ -3,7 +3,7 @@
//===== By: ================================================== //===== By: ==================================================
//= Lupus, Reddozen //= Lupus, Reddozen
//===== Current Version: ===================================== //===== Current Version: =====================================
//= 1.5 //= 1.6
//===== Compatible With: ===================================== //===== Compatible With: =====================================
//= eAthena SVN //= eAthena SVN
//===== Description: ========================================= //===== Description: =========================================
@ -12,6 +12,7 @@
//===== Additional Comments: ================================= //===== Additional Comments: =================================
//= 1.4 Rescripted to Aegis 10.3 stadards. [L0ne_W0lf] //= 1.4 Rescripted to Aegis 10.3 stadards. [L0ne_W0lf]
//= 1.5 Fixed bad NPC header data to comply with rev. 11603. [L0ne_W0lf] //= 1.5 Fixed bad NPC header data to comply with rev. 11603. [L0ne_W0lf]
//= 1.6 Bug fixes as pointed out by Brainstorm in bugreport:351 [L0ne_W0lf]
//============================================================ //============================================================
in_rogue,359,177,0 script #killershow01 -1,{ in_rogue,359,177,0 script #killershow01 -1,{
@ -1203,56 +1204,56 @@ OnDisable:
prt_are01,149,162,0 script Kienna#1st 700,1,1,{ prt_are01,149,162,0 script Kienna#1st 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",1; callfunc "F_Kienna","1st";
end; end;
} }
prt_are01,136,150,0 script Kienna#2nd 700,1,1,{ prt_are01,136,150,0 script Kienna#2nd 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",2; callfunc "F_Kienna","2nd";
end; end;
} }
prt_are01,150,138,0 script Kienna#3rd 700,1,1,{ prt_are01,150,138,0 script Kienna#3rd 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",3; callfunc "F_Kienna","3rd";
end; end;
} }
prt_are01,163,147,0 script Kienna#4th 700,1,1,{ prt_are01,163,147,0 script Kienna#4th 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",4; callfunc "F_Kienna","4th";
end; end;
} }
prt_are01,134,140,0 script Kienna#5th 700,1,1,{ prt_are01,134,140,0 script Kienna#5th 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",5; callfunc "F_Kienna","5th";
end; end;
} }
prt_are01,161,140,0 script Kienna#6th 700,1,1,{ prt_are01,161,140,0 script Kienna#6th 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",6; callfunc "F_Kienna","6th";
end; end;
} }
prt_are01,161,160,0 script Kienna#7th 700,1,1,{ prt_are01,161,160,0 script Kienna#7th 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",7; callfunc "F_Kienna","7th";
end; end;
} }
prt_are01,138,159,0 script Kienna#8th 700,1,1,{ prt_are01,138,159,0 script Kienna#8th 700,1,1,{
end; end;
OnTouch: OnTouch:
callfunc "F_Kienna",8; callfunc "F_Kienna","8th";
end; end;
} }
@ -1389,8 +1390,8 @@ function script F_Kienna {
mes "you back to Thor Greg"; mes "you back to Thor Greg";
mes "now so that you can finish"; mes "now so that you can finish";
mes "learning ^FF0000Close Confine^000000."; mes "learning ^FF0000Close Confine^000000.";
set ROG_SK,getarg(0); set ROG_SK,8;
disablenpc "Kienna#"+getarg(0)+"th"; disablenpc "Kienna#"+getarg(0);
donpcevent "#1st5min::OnDisable"; donpcevent "#1st5min::OnDisable";
enablenpc "#1strecog"; enablenpc "#1strecog";
close2; close2;
@ -1408,13 +1409,13 @@ function script F_Kienna {
mes "training exercise again?"; mes "training exercise again?";
next; next;
if (select("Yes!:No, thanks.") == 1) { if (select("Yes!:No, thanks.") == 1) {
disablenpc "Kienna#"+getarg(0)+"th"; disablenpc "Kienna#"+getarg(0);
donpcevent "#1stmove::OnEnable"; donpcevent "#1stmove::OnEnable";
set ROG_SK,6; set ROG_SK,6;
warp "prt_are01",150,150; warp "prt_are01",150,150;
end; end;
} }
disablenpc "Kienna#"+getarg(0)+"th"; disablenpc "Kienna#"+getarg(0);
donpcevent "#1st5min::OnDisable"; donpcevent "#1st5min::OnDisable";
enablenpc "a"; enablenpc "a";
set ROG_SK,6; set ROG_SK,6;